New Grace. By signing this Amendment, all of the parties hereto hereby: (i) acknowledge that as of the Effective Date, New Grace will be a party to the Credit Agreement, as modified hereby, and, as such, will be bound by the terms and provisions thereof as if an original party thereto, and (ii) acknowledge and agree that, commencing with the Effective Date, Grace Delaware and New Grace will be jointly and severally bound as guarantors under Section 12 of the Credit Agreement, until Grace Delaware is released in accordance with Section 13.16 of the Credit Agreement.
